Frequently asked questions
What is the price of gold in Ethiopia today?
The live gold price in Ethiopia is shown above in ETB and US dollars, updated in real time. Gold trades at one global price per troy ounce; the value in ETB and per gram is derived from that and the ETB/USD rate.
How much is one gram of gold in Ethiopia?
The gram row above shows the live 24K gram price in ETB. One gram equals the troy-ounce price divided by 31.1035; the karat table also gives 22K, 21K, 18K and 14K, and the calculator prices any weight.
What karat of gold is common in Ethiopia?
In Ethiopia, 22K and 18K are common, with 24K for investment bars.
